A few days after his release from prison over his careless support for internet fraud, upcoming singer Naira Marley, seems to be courting controversy again.

He took to Instagram on Sunday to speak to internet fraudsters popularly known as ‘Yahoo Boys’ seeking compensations from them, because according to him, he went to jail because of them.

In the footage, the singer was seen saying:

Those of you that are yahoo boys are owing me money because Am I a Yahoo Boy? No. I have gone to jail because of you”.

Recall that the singer was arrested following a live IG video where he was seen justifying internet fraud, claiming it contributes to the economy of Nigeria.

The Economic Financial Crimes Commission had arrested him on May 10, 2019, together with Omoniyi Temidayo (aka Zlatan Ibile) and three others for alleged advance fee fraud.

Following his arrest, the anti-graft agency filed 11 charges against him before a Lagos State High Court.

He was, however, granted bail on May 30, by a Federal High Court in Lagos, in the sum of N2 million and two sureties to Naira Marley.
